'Vanity Fair' by William Makepeace Thackeray is also notable. Becky Sharp, a poor but clever and ambitious girl, tries to climb the social ladder. The novel shows her various attempts to gain wealth and status, although her methods are sometimes controversial. It gives a detailed picture of the society of the time and how one could strive to move from poverty to riches.
